What is RERA? The Real Estate (Regulation and Development) Act, commonly known as RERA, was enacted in India in 2016 to promote transparency and accountability in the real estate sector. This legislation aimed at creating a regulatory framework that protects the interests of homebuyers and establishes a fair system for developers. Bengaluru (formerly Bangalore), often regarded as the Silicon Valley of India, has witnessed rapid development in its real estate sector over the past decade. One of the most dynamic regions in this burgeoning metropolis is the northern corridor, encompassing areas like Hebbal, Yelahanka, Devanahalli, Hennur, and Jakkur.
